Description:

The School of Language and Culture Studies at the Tokyo University of Foreign
Studies is seeking to make a tenure-track appointment in Sociolinguistics, to
begin in Spring 2017. The appointed scholar will teach several classes in
sociolinguistics and English in the School of  Language and Culture Studies
and  some master-course seminars in the Graduate School of Global Studies. 

For qualifications, refer to the link below. The applicants should have a PhD
or expecting to earn one and should be under the age of 40 as of April 1,
2019. The applicants should be capable of teaching and carrying out research
in sociolinguistics, including such areas as language variation, language
contact, linguistic geography, diglossia, and code switching.

The applications for this position should be submitted by post. (The deadline
is in less than two weeks, I am sorry for the short notice.) The needed
documents are listed in the announcement below.
 
The applicants should be capable of teaching classes in English, but they can
be of any nationality. If they do not know Japanese as of now, they must be
committed to mastering enough Japanese for daily communication by the time
they are tenured (i.e. in 4 years of time).
